Hello guys,I am a new.This is my first time to use ZBrush,and also is my first time to make a personal CG-character work.I want to create a stone-man who paints himself with a kind of magical paint,so that he looks like a real human,and the character in my work is just myself.
I used 3dsMax to make the base model,and the details were made in ZBrush.Character texture was projected by Spotlight in ZBrush and other texture was painted in Photoshop.Lighting and rendering were done in 3dsMax with Vray.Hair was made by hair&fur in 3dsMax.
Hope you like it
